Choral Evensong 21st March

In a departure from modern day, our service on the 21st March marks the martyrdom in 1556 of Thomas Cranmer, Archbishop of Canterbury and English Reformer. He was the author of the original Prayer Book and the liturgy of Evensong. His prayers and forms of service have provided sustenance and beauty for centuries. Evensong in the Altstadt: Friday 14 October

Every year in October the choir makes a visit to the Predigerkirche in Zurich to sing Choral Evensong at their invitation. We love to sing in that beautiful church with its outstanding acoustics, accompanied by the ‘Conacher Organ’ (an English organ originally built in 1886 for the Methodist church in Ingbirchworth).
